// These constants won't change. They're used to give names
// to the pins used:
const int analogInPin = A0; // Analog input pin that the potentiometer is attached to
const int analogOutPin = 13; // Analog output pin that the LED is attached to
int led_red = 9;
int sensorValue = 0; // value read from the pot
int outputValue = 0; // value output to the PWM (analog out)
int delayValue = 7;
void setup() {
// initialize serial communications at 9600 bps:
Serial.begin(9600);
pinMode(led_red, OUTPUT);
}
int getDelay(){
delayValue = analogRead(analogInPin)/7;
if (delayValue < 7) {
return 7;
}
return delayValue;
}
void loop() {
// read the analog in value:
sensorValue = analogRead(analogInPin);
// map it to the range of the analog out:
outputValue = map(sensorValue, 0, 1023, 0, 255);
// change the analog out value:
analogWrite(analogOutPin, outputValue);
// print the results to the serial monitor:
Serial.print("sensor = " );
Serial.print(sensorValue);
Serial.print("\t output = ");
Serial.println(outputValue);
Serial.print("delay value = ");
Serial.print(getDelay());
digitalWrite(led_red, HIGH);
delay(getDelay());
digitalWrite(led_red, LOW);
delay(getDelay());
// wait 2 milliseconds before the next loop
// for the analog-to-digital converter to settle
// after the last reading:
delay(2);
}
